
005. How to lead a team through ambiguity and uncertainty, with Eddie Dowling.
About this episode
In this Jam Session, I sit with Eddie Dowling, a senior sales manager with more than 12 years of leadership experience including leading multiple award-winning sales teams. I've had the pleasure of working with Eddie over the years and he brings great insights to this episode where we discuss ways to lead teams through ambiguity and uncertainty.
Key Takeaways:
- Demonstrating vulnerability and humility in times of uncertainty goes a long way with your people
- Admitting to your team that you're going through change too, and that you don't have all the answers, is perfectly ok
- Increase communication during these times even if you don’t have much to share
- Identify a central theme that you can rally around
